






On August 19, the Tatmadaw regained the full control of Demoso Township in Kayah State, which had been temporarily occupied by KNPP, KNDF groups, and PDF terrorists, and continues to carry out necessary security and clearance operations in the area, it’s reported.
Since December 2021, the KNPP, KNDF, and PDF terrorist groups have been carrying out destructive activities in Kayah State, particularly around Loikaw, with the aim of disrupting the government’s administrative mechanism, obstructing the peace process of the State and Government, and intimidating local ethnic communities.
In November 2023, they attacked Loikaw University which is a non-military target with heavy weapons, using it as cover to strike Tatmadaw columns. They also arrested teachers and began step-by-step assaults to capture Loikaw. As a result, security forces and local defense troops, together with local residents, put up strong resistance, preventing the terrorists from seizing Loikaw.
The attackers suffered heavy losses and retreated in disarray. After retreating, the KNPP, KNDF, and PDF-designated terrorists infiltrated Demoso Township in November 2023, disguising themselves as villagers, and carried out destructive activities.
They fortified themselves in houses and religious buildings within the Township, and blockaded the Loikaw–Demoso–Bawlakhe transport route. Therefore, from August 4, 2025, Tatmadaw columns launched systematic offensives with heavy weapons, advancing step by step from Shwe Yauk Ward in northern Demoso, starting from the Taungoo junction, and from Pardaw Du village in the southeast.
They gradually cleared the town, engaging terrorist defenses such as bunkers above and below ground, high-rise buildings, schools, the township general administration office, the fire department, churches, and the hospital. On August 7, Tatmadaw secured Pardaw Du village and Shew Phe Khu Ward in southeastern Demoso.
On August 12, the Tatmadaw secured the fuel station area in Shwe Yauk Ward. On August 14, the Tatmadaw captured the township police station, fire department headquarters, township hospital, and the township general administration office in Aung Mingalar Ward.
On August 15, Tatmadaw secured the whole of Shwe Yauk Ward and the City Hall in Si Pin Thaya Ward, along with churches in Myoma Ward. Finally, on August 19, Tatmadaw regained full control of all of Demoso. Within the 16-day operation, a total of 23 battles including both large and small, took place.
Six bodies of enemy combatants and five assorted weapons were seized, while there were some causalities of security personnel. The Tatmadaw is now continuing clearance operations along the road connecting Loikaw and Demoso to ensure it can be reopened soon. Security measures, including mine clearance, are being reinforced to restore safe transport and administration in the area.
